Senior DSP Engineer to work with an established company on cutting-edge Telematic Systems. Using DSP and RF technology including associate hardware and software design.
As a key member of our engineering team, you'll be working on high-performance radio system design and development. This is a hands-on role with the opportunity to influence both technical direction and delivery. You'll report directly to the CTO and collaborate across teams to bring advanced solutions to life.
We're particularly interested in people with experience in:
- High dynamic range broadband radio receiver design
- Software Defined Radio and hybrid analogue/SDR systems
- DSP algorithms and devices (including FPGA-based solutions)
- Signal search and identification techniques
- Radio propagation, noise, and interference
The Ideal Candidate We're looking for someone who:
- Is confident in both analogue and DSP aspects of receiver design
- Radio System DSP Design
- Has a strong grasp of RF, DSP, and communications principles
- Is proficient in at least one DSP methodology or language
- Holds a degree or HND in a relevant technical or engineering discipline
